VIA Rail Exhibit




One hundred and fifty years prior to the fair, Canada's first railroad was established.  Fifty years later, in 1886, the first transcontinental train arrived on the Pacific coast.  VIA rail celebrated these anniversaries by displaying Canada's first locomotive and exhibiting the history of rail travel in Canada.

As one of the off-site exhibits, much of the newly refurbished train terminal across from Expo's East Gate was devoted to pavilion space.
